Baroque French furniture in the Louis XIV period is grand, bold, fairly serious, and frequently includes decorations associated with religion, politics or philosophy. This baroque period turned into the frivolous rococo period usual for Louis XV which took the thought of flamboyance and fun for this type of long walk it almost forgot where it had been going.

Rococo styling is usually asymmetrical, with fancy detailing concerning the natural world, animals, shells and flowers, and seeking to mix this frivolity and fancifulness using the austere seriousness of baroque style French bedroom accessories is definitely likely to create a fairly unbalanced and unhappy marriage of styles.

From the chaise longue towards the armoire, in the French bed towards the ornate French mirrors, every item of French bedroom accessories must be in the same period, or at best inspired through the same duration of French styling.

One of the very popular styles right now may be the shabby chic look, but even this could be nearer to baroque than rococo, and might have hints of neo-classical influence in some instances. The neoclassical styles are simple to spot, since there is no frivolity, hardly any when it comes to engraving or details, plus much more when it comes to straight lines, geometric shapes and styling similar to Roman or Greek architecture.
